Winter barley harvest under way in Kent

Winter barley harvest started yesterday (29 June), around two weeks early, for David Holt, who farms near Ashford in Kent.


“We started in June once before around five years ago, but usually we would begin around 10 July,” he said.

Yields cut so far from the 54ha of Carat winter barley are around 7t/ha, with a specific weight of around 70kg/ha. “That’s down 22% on last season, when we averaged 8.53t/ha.”
